North Carolina Governor Josh Stein has officially announced June 14, 2025 as Igbo Day in recognition of the contribution of the Igbo community to the state’s cultural, social and economic life.
The announcement praised Ibos’ influence in the sectors of education, medicine, law, IT and the arts as well as its charitable and civic activities.
It also highlights the role of the Igbo Day Festival organization, which was established in 2022 to promote Igbo culture through festivals and public education.
“So, I am now North Carolina Governor Josh Stein hereby announces June 14, 2025 as “Ibo Day” in North Carolina and commends its compliance with all citizens,” said part of the announcement.
